I discuss the effects of instrumental errors on the absolute determination of azimuth a and latitude φ by means of combined prime vertical and meridian observations. The analysis shows that the single-star measuring accuracy of a is much higher than that of φ . In order to obtain an independent, high-accuracy declination system as early as possible, I suggest first to carry out absolute declination measurement of stars in a selected declination zone and use these stars to determine the equator point of the graduated circle. I suggest also that single observation should be more fully utilized.
